Table 5 presents the percentage of transects in relation to the
number of parameters out of the four measured that are below the
minimum levee stability criteria. Therefore those that fail in one out
of four parameters are in a better condition (Good) than those with
three parameters below the criterion minima (Poor). The table
shows that on the east (urban) margin 42% of profiles fail on three
out of four parameters and 48% do not meet two of them (Fair),
whereas in the west margin, 33% fail on three out of four criteria
and 43% on two of the four criteria. Fig. 4 represents the spatial distribution
of these results along the river reach.
